Dataset associated to the project "Spatial regression of multi-fidelity meteorological observations using a proxy-based measurement error model" presented at the European Meteorological Society (EMS) 2022 conference in Bonn (Germany). The present dataset contains the code and data collections to run the examples that can be found in the manuscript.
